Our digital embroidery files are digitized to professional standards and compatible with all major domestic and commercial embroidery machines.
Brother, Baby Lock, Bernina (with PES reader)
Tajima, Barudan, SWF, Commercial Multi-needle
Janome, Elna, Kenmore
Melco, Bernina
Pfaff, Husqvarna Viking
